What are Temp Physical Therapy Insurance jobs?

Temp Physical Therapy Insurance jobs involve working on a temporary basis within the insurance field related to physical therapy. Professionals in these roles typically handle insurance claims, verify patient coverage, and ensure proper documentation for physical therapy services. They may work for healthcare providers, insurance companies, or third-party administrators. Temporary positions can help cover short-term staffing needs or specific projects, providing flexibility for both employers and employees.

What are the main challenges a Temp Physical Therapy Insurance specialist might face during their assignment?

As a Temp Physical Therapy Insurance specialist, you may encounter challenges such as quickly adapting to different clinic procedures, staying current with changing insurance policies, and efficiently handling a high volume of patient authorizations and claims. Because the role is temporary, you'll need to rapidly build rapport with both the therapy team and patients, while ensuring accuracy and compliance in documentation. Strong communication and organizational skills are essential to manage overlapping demands and to facilitate smooth collaboration between physical therapists, patients, and insurance providers.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Temp Physical Therapy Insurance Specialist, and why are they important?

To excel as a Temp Physical Therapy Insurance Specialist, you need a solid understanding of medical billing, insurance verification, and healthcare terminology, often supported by relevant experience or coursework in healthcare administration. Familiarity with billing software, electronic health records (EHRs), and insurance claim processing systems is typically required. Strong attention to detail, organizational skills, and clear communication are essential soft skills for managing complex patient and insurance information. These abilities ensure accurate claim processing, minimize denials, and support efficient physical therapy operations.

Temp - Physical Therapist (PT)

3B Healthcare, Inc.

Purcell, OK

$1K - $1K/wk

Other

Posted 9 days ago


Job description

Description:

  • Effectively screens/evaluates/rehabiltates patients with physical functioning disorders and/or wound care and develops appropriate plan of care following all regulatory and clinical practice standards.
  • Utilizes standardized assessments and evidence-based practice to support clinical interventions.
  • Administers various procedures as part of the rehabilitation plan including but not limited to: manual techniques; ambulation; therapeutic exercises; modalities; use of supportive and assistive devices; wound care; etc.
  • Assesses patient's progress and adjust treatments accordingly in the clinical record per regulatory and clinical practice requirements.
  • Evaluates treatment outcomes for effectiveness. Services are modified in relation to patient evaluation and referrals are made in relation to outcomes.
  • Provides consultation and counseling to patients, as well as families, caregivers and other service providers related to the physical disorders.
  • Effectively communicates with supervisor and other health team members regarding patient progress, barriers, and treatment plans.
  • Provides comprehensive discharge summary of services provided per regulatory and clinical requirements.
  • Documents all regulatory and clinically required information in the electronic documentation system and maintains patient records according to company policy.
  • Accurately records treatment minutes for services provided per all regulatory and clinical requirements.
  • Participation in required meetings including but not limited to: patient care conferences, utilization review meetings, rehabilitation meetings, etc.
  • Participate in facility and company required trainings, in-services and conferences.
  • Able to obtain any necessary DME or supplies per regulatory and clinical practice requirements.
  • Able to supervise and support physical therapist assistants; rehabilitation aides and/or students.
  • Adherence to APTA and State Required practice acts, code of conduct, ethics during professional practice as a Physical Therapist.

RequirementDescription:
  • 1 year of PT experience - [Required]
  • New Grads OKAY- as long as a Level II experience and not just a Level I observation experience
  • LTC or Rehab experience - [Required]
  • OK State License - [Required]
